What your statement is required to tell you
Since the CARD Act of 2009, every US card statement must carry a Minimum Payment Warning: how long the balance takes at the minimum, what that costs, and the payment that would clear it in three years. These are those figures, computed for the balance above. They should match the box on your statement.

Required by 15 U.S.C. § 1637(b)(11), with the method set out in appendix M1 to 12 CFR part 1026. That appendix lets an issuer be two months out on the repayment estimate and 10% out on the three-year payment. We do not use that latitude: the payment above clears the balance in exactly 36 months, checked by replaying it through the same engine.

Why the minimum barely moves the balance
A minimum set as a share of the balance shrinks as the balance does. Pay 1% of what you owe and you retire 1% of the principal — this month, and every month after. The remaining balance follows a geometric decline: it approaches zero without ever arriving.
What actually ends the debt is the dollar floor. It does not shrink, so sooner or later it overtakes the percentage and starts repaying real principal. On this balance that happens at month 175 — for the 174 months before it, the $25 floor is doing nothing at all, and for the 57 after it, the floor is doing everything.
Set the floor to $0 above and the calculator will refuse to answer — correctly, because with no floor there is no answer to give.

The formula
The bracketed term applies to the common “share of the balance plus this month’s interest” form. The important detail is the max: two rules compete every month, and which one wins changes over the life of the debt.
Worked example
$5,000 at 22.15%, with a minimum of 1% of the balance plus interest and a $25 floor.
- first minimum = max($25, 5,000 × 1% + $92.29) = $142.29
- of which $92.29 is interest — 64.86% of the payment
- paying only the minimum: 231 months (19 years and 3 months), $13,158.74 paid in all
- interest alone comes to $8,158.74
- clearing it in 36 months costs $191.35 a month, or $6,888.12 in all — a saving of $6,270.62
The gap is worth reading twice. Paying $49.06 a month more than the first minimum turns 19 years and 3 months into three years and saves $6,270.62 — more than the $5,000 that was borrowed in the first place.
The floor is what ends the debt, not the percentage
A minimum set as a share of the balance retires that same share of the principal every month. The balance is then a geometric sequence — it falls by a constant proportion, so it approaches zero without ever arriving. On its own, a percentage minimum describes a debt with no end.
What ends it is the dollar floor, because a fixed amount does not shrink. On the example above, the percentage stays above the $25 floor for the first 174 months. From month 175 onward the floor takes over and does the remaining 57 months of work.
Which is why advice to “just pay a fixed amount instead” is right for a reason rarely given: a fixed payment is not merely larger, it is a different kind of number. It is the only part of a minimum payment that was ever going to clear the card.
Where this goes wrong
Reading the minimum as a repayment plan
The minimum payment is not a schedule, it is a threshold — the least you can pay without being in default. Nothing about it is designed to clear the balance, and its shape proves it: because it is a share of what you owe, it falls every month, so the repayment slows down precisely as the balance shrinks. Treating it as a plan is how a purchase becomes a debt measured in decades. The number to look at is not the minimum but the one your statement prints beside it — the payment that clears the card in three years.
Questions
- How is the minimum payment on a credit card calculated?
- Almost always as the greater of two things: a flat dollar floor, or a share of what you owe — commonly 1% to 3% of the balance, often with that month’s interest added on top. Your cardholder agreement states which. The two parts behave very differently: the share shrinks as you repay, the floor does not, and it is the floor that eventually clears the debt.
- Why does paying the minimum take so long?
- Because the payment falls as fast as the balance does. On the example above, the first minimum is $142.29 — of which $92.29, or 65%, is interest. Only $50.00 comes off the debt, and next month the required payment is smaller still. The result is 19 years and 3 months and $8,158.74 of interest on a $5,000 balance.
- What is the three-year figure on my statement?
- It is required by federal law. Since the CARD Act of 2009, 15 U.S.C. § 1637(b)(11) obliges card issuers to print, on every statement, how long the balance will take at the minimum, what that costs, and the monthly payment that would clear it in 36 months. This page computes the same four figures, so you can check them against the box on your own statement.
- My statement does not show a three-year payment. Is that a mistake?
- Probably not. Regulation Z (12 CFR 1026.7(b)(12)) waives that part when repaying at the minimum would already take three years or less — and also for charge cards paid in full each cycle, and for cycles where the minimum clears the whole balance. This calculator applies the same rule, so it hides the figure exactly when a statement would.
- Why does the calculator sometimes answer “never”?
- Because that is the honest answer. If the minimum is only a percentage of the balance with no dollar floor, it repays a constant fraction of the principal each month: the balance follows a geometric decline and approaches zero without reaching it. And if the payment does not even cover the month’s interest, the balance grows. In both cases there is no payoff date to give, so the page does not invent one.
- What interest rate should I enter?
- The APR printed on your statement, which is the only one that applies to you. The default here is 22.15% — the average the Federal Reserve reports for accounts actually assessed interest in the second quarter of 2026. The wider average across all accounts is lower, 20.94%, but it includes cards cleared in full every month, which are not the cards people are trying to pay off.
- Does the calculator assume I stop using the card?
- Yes, and so does the disclosure on your statement: appendix M1 to 12 CFR part 1026 specifies that the estimate assumes no further purchases, a constant rate, and that only the minimum is paid. Any spending you add pushes the payoff date out beyond what either figure shows.
